    Ki gave me a Paph Mrs. A.W. Sutton a while back, and I was wondering if anyone has a clue what the flowers look like? I know it's a cross between chamberlainianum and niveum, which I think sounds kind of cool, while Ki thinks it sounds kind of boring. Anyone have a clue? I can not find a single photo online, or even a description.
